# Inventory reconciliation job — Marrow warehouse sync.
# Runs nightly at 02:10. Compares counts in the Tindal ledger against
# shelf scans and writes diffs to the recon table.
# Don't change the batch size without asking the data team.
# The job authenticates to the ledger API with one credential.
# The next line sets it:

sealed setting: LEDGER_TOKEN20=6148d35bbb480b0ab79e

## Build Provenance: Forksplit Assignment Service

Forksplit assigns experiment buckets at request time. Plugin authors must pin against a verified build — unverified builds can skew assignment hashing. Provenance records live in the Marrowgate registry; each release is signed at build time. Before publishing your plugin, verify compatibility against the token shown below.

session token of hahop-yahif = htk31_138eb45c7d40b38b91415eca52da01d

Regional Sales Review — Managers Only

This page covers the half-year review for the Westmarch and Aldergate regions. Westmarch exceeded target by 7%, driven by the Ferrowline product range; Aldergate fell short due to delayed stock transfers. Branch managers should update their pipeline entries before the next review cycle. The confidential planning note relevant to these figures is recorded below.

board note of tagug-hahag: Praionax Logistics is in early talks to buy Julaxek Group for about $36.3 million. The Julmir launch date is March 1, and nothing goes to the press before then.

## Occupancy Feed

The Stelgate garage feed publishes stall counts every 30 seconds over the Murret message bus. Consume the `occupancy.v2` topic only; v1 is deprecated. Counts can drift after power cycles — the nightly recalibration fixes this. Don't cache longer than five minutes. Credentials come from the ops vault. Questions go to the feed team, reachable below.

alerts address for kafof-bagag: kasael@olvarqdyn.corp

[ ] Visit the newly opened fourth floor at Calderholt House before noon on day one. Collect your desk assignment from the floor coordinator, note the fire exits on the east and west stairwells, and confirm your locker allocation. The fourth-floor entry doors are keypad-controlled; until your badge is activated, use the code below.

staff pass of baweg-bawep = bdg-AIU-1